The Shared Mouthpiece Danger
Shisha’s social nature amplifies infection risks dramatically. When groups share mouthpieces without proper cleaning, they exchange more than just conversation. Studies document transmission of tuberculosis, hepatitis, herpes, and even meningitis through this practice.
Research in Sub-Saharan Africa highlights the tuberculosis connection particularly. One study found hookah sharing increased TB transmission risk with an odds ratio of 2.22. The moist tobacco environment creates ideal conditions for microorganism growth.
Moreover, bacterial contamination studies reveal shocking findings about hookah devices. Samples from hookah cafes show presence of multidrug-resistant bacteria and pneumonia-causing pathogens. Water in hookah jars frequently contains dangerous bacterial strains including coagulase-negative staphylococci and Streptococcus species.
Even disposable mouthpieces provide limited protection according to research. The complicated structure of hookah pipes makes thorough internal cleaning virtually impossible. Consequently, harmful bacteria survive and multiply on internal surfaces between uses.
Case Studies: Real-World Throat Infections
Medical literature documents several alarming cases connecting vaping to severe throat infections. A 29-year-old man developed acute epiglottitis after daily e-cigarette use. His swollen epiglottis partially obstructed breathing passages, creating a life-threatening emergency.
Significantly, throat and nasal swabs tested negative for bacterial infections. This finding suggests vaping itself triggered the inflammatory response. After two days of treatment with steroids and antibiotics, symptoms gradually improved.
Another documented case involves a pediatric patient with subacute epiglottitis linked to vaping. These cases prompt physicians to consider non-infectious causes in their diagnostic process. Therefore, medical professionals now recognize vaping as a legitimate threat to throat health.
Conversely, one intriguing case study presents unexpected results. A never-smoker who began vaping experienced complete resolution of chronic tonsillitis. Researchers hypothesize that propylene glycol’s antimicrobial properties might explain this improvement. However, this single case doesn’t outweigh extensive evidence of vaping’s harmful effects.
Statistical Evidence of Infection Risks
The numbers paint a clear picture of these practices’ dangers. Research shows 43% of vapers develop some type of oral infection. This contrasts sharply with only 28% of non-smokers who experience such problems.
Additionally, <a href=”https://x-bar.co/en/sore-throats-from-electronic-cigarettes-what-to-do/”>sore throat affects 27.7% of daily e-cigarette users</a> according to public health surveys. The main culprit remains throat dehydration caused by e-liquid ingredients.
Furthermore, shisha smokers show significantly higher periodontal disease levels than cigarette smokers. One hour-long session generates secondhand smoke equivalent to 20 cigarettes’ carbon monoxide output. Users also inhale up to 50 times more cancer-causing compounds per session.
College student surveys reveal 24.8% share hookahs with people they just met. This alarming statistic underscores infection transmission risks. The risk of Helicobacter pylori infection increases 4.1 times for communal hookah users.
Chemical Composition and Throat Damage
Both shisha and vaping expose throats to harmful chemical cocktails. Vape aerosols contain propylene glycol concentrations reaching 430 to 603 mg/m³ per puff. These exposure levels exceed safe thresholds for airway irritation.
Moreover, studies demonstrate that even single puffs can cause respiratory problems. The concentrations prove sufficiently high to potentially irritate airways immediately. Repeated exposure damages protective barriers, leaving throats vulnerable to infection.
Shisha smoke composition proves equally concerning. Burning charcoal creates toxic fumes including heavy metals and carbon monoxide. These substances interact with tobacco to produce chemical compounds matching cigarette smoke’s toxicity.
Research also reveals changes to oral microbiomes in vaping users. Young healthy individuals using e-cigarettes for just four to twelve months show startling microbial shifts. Their oral bacteria profiles resemble those of people with severe periodontal disease.
Symptoms Warning of Throat Infections
Recognizing early warning signs enables prompt medical intervention. Persistent sore throat represents the most common symptom affecting both vapers and shisha users. This discomfort often accompanies difficulty swallowing and vocal hoarseness.
Additionally, chronic dry cough frequently develops after vaping sessions. Many users experience throat scratchiness that persists between uses. Vocal fatigue becomes increasingly noticeable, particularly for people who use their voices professionally.
More severe symptoms include breathing difficulties, especially when lying down. Some patients develop the characteristic “thumb sign” on neck radiographs. This finding indicates dangerous epiglottis swelling that can obstruct airways.
Furthermore, recurring infections signal compromised immune function. Frequent tonsillitis, unexplained fever, and swollen lymph nodes require immediate medical evaluation. These symptoms suggest your body struggles to fight off infections effectively.

Medical Treatment Options
Early intervention proves crucial when throat infections develop. Physicians typically prescribe antibiotics for bacterial infections alongside anti-inflammatory medications. Corticosteroids help reduce dangerous swelling in severe cases like epiglottitis.
Moreover, specialized ENT evaluation provides comprehensive assessment of throat damage. Laryngoscopy examines vocal fold inflammation and identifies subtle tissue changes. These examinations guide treatment plans and monitor recovery progress.
Additionally, some patients require more aggressive interventions for chronic conditions. Recurrent tonsillitis may necessitate surgical removal through tonsillectomy. Modern techniques ensure faster recovery times and improved long-term outcomes.
Furthermore, supportive care enhances healing during infection recovery. Throat lozenges, warm fluids, and voice rest aid tissue repair. Avoiding further irritation remains essential for complete recovery and prevention of complications.

The Role of Flavoring and Additives
Flavoring agents add another dimension to throat infection risks. Many e-liquid flavors irritate sensitive throat tissues directly. Citrus, menthol, cinnamon, and sour candy varieties prove particularly harsh.
Moreover, some flavorings contain diacetyl, a chemical linked to serious lung disease. Although many jurisdictions banned this compound, other potentially harmful additives remain. Users rarely know their vaping products’ complete chemical composition.
Similarly, shisha tobacco contains various sweet flavorings mixed with fruit pulp and molasses. These additives create misleading impressions of safety while masking tobacco’s harshness. The pleasant taste encourages longer, deeper inhalation patterns.
Furthermore, heating processes transform seemingly innocent ingredients into toxic compounds. Formaldehyde and other carcinogens form when propylene glycol undergoes thermal decomposition. These cancer-causing agents accumulate in throat tissues over time.
